Born: December 1, 1936, Died: October 14, 2018

    On Sunday, October 14, 2018, David R. Olsen passed away peacefully at the age of 81 in Greenville, North Carolina.

    Dave is survived by his wife, Vivian, of 50 years, and his three children, David, Jennifer, and Erika. He was also a devoted grandfather to eight grandchildren - David J., Nolan, Amanda, Daniel, Adriana, Daniella, Talia, and Sophia. He also leaves behind his daughter-in-law, Ellen, and son-in-law, Todd.

    Dave was born on December 1, 1936, in Hoboken, New Jersey, to the late David and Margaret Olsen. After serving in the United States Army, Dave met the love of his life, Vivian, and married shortly thereafter in Ridgefield Park, New Jersey. Dave Olsen retired in 1999 after working as a Steamfitter/Pipefitter for the Metro North Railroad. Shortly after he retired, he and Vivian relocated to North Carolina, where they would build the home of their dreams together. They recently celebrated their 50th wedding anniversary on June 16, 2018.

    Dave was passionate about the arts, spending his time painting landscapes and still art. Hundreds of canvases have been filled with his special skill of painting watercolor pictures, which will fill the homes of many of his family members. Dave also spent a great deal of time creating a beautiful landscape surrounding his home in North Carolina. He had a skill of planting, pruning, and nurturing life around him. He was also quite fond of wood-working. Countless hours were spent creating the perfect easels, shelves, and birdhouses.

    Dave's greatest passion was demonstrated in the countless hours he had spent in the kitchen. He enjoyed baking and cooking. He was often found in the kitchen baking a fresh loaf of bread or an apple cake to accompany the meal he often prepared for his family. Dave also found special joy in cooking for large events, such as birthdays and graduations. He was known for his ability to create masterpieces through his art of baking and decorating cakes. He often spent his time teaching his family his "tricks" of the trade so they could learn how to do things just as he did.

    Dave was a very warm man with a tremendous love for life. He shared his gifts and talents with those who surrounded him. His warmth, laughter, and charisma will always be cherished. His stories will live in our hearts forever. He was a special person who will be dearly missed by his wife, children, grandchildren, and his entire family. May you rest in peace, Dave, Dad, Grandpa, and Papa. You were a gift to all of us.

    Paul Funeral Home & Crematory of Washington is honored to serve the Olsen family.
